Phil Neville: Following backlash, the Portland Timbers manager wants to meet the MLS team’s supporters.

After taking heat for previous divisive remarks he made about women on Twitter, Phil Neville, the new head coach of the Portland Timbers, says he wants to meet the team’s supporters.

A fan group expressed its “deep disappointment” in the club’s association with Neville prior to his appointment, citing his “history of sexist statements.”

Neville apologized for his remarks he made in 2018 about leading England’s women in football.

“In a press conference on Tuesday, I want to get to know the Timbers Army and I want them to get to know me,” he stated.

“The big part of this city is the supporters, and the statement they put out showed that this club cares about their people.”
